Choosing the Best Customer Support SaaS: Tidio vs. Algomo

In the dynamic world of customer service, picking the optimal Customer Support SaaS depends on a myriad of factors, and there is no one-size-fits-all solution. Here, we delve into the specifics of Tidio and Algomo, exploring their strengths, weaknesses, and suitability for various business sizes and industries.

Key Software Requirements for Customer Support Automation

When selecting a Customer Support SaaS, consider the following elements: - Channel Coverage: Ensure the software supports the channels where your customers are most active. - AI and Automation Capabilities: Look for robust AI that can handle FAQs and automate customer experiences effectively. - Scalability: Choose a solution that grows with your business, fitting both small and medium businesses alike. - Integration: Seamless integration with existing tools and platforms is critical for a smooth operation. - Compliance and Security: Do not overlook the importance of compliance with standards like SOC2 for data security. - Customer Engagement Tools: Features like ticketing systems, in-chat surveys, and the ability to suggest products based on AI learning from product catalogs can greatly enhance customer interaction.

Tidio: Strengths and Trade-offs

Tidio excels with its conversational AI capabilities, offering support across various channels including WhatsApp, email, and social media platforms like Instagram and Messenger. It's exceptionally well-suited for medium and small businesses aiming to automate customer experiences. Its ticketing system and ability to consolidate all customer conversations into a single view stand out as top features. However, Tidio’s weaknesses reveal trade-offs, particularly its lack of support for SMS, phone channels, and voice recognition. Furthermore, there's a gap in SOC2 compliance and the absence of a feature for seamless integration for human handoff in the ticketing system, which might concern businesses prioritizing security and seamless customer service transition between AI and human agents.

Algomo: Strengths and Considerations

Algomo offers significant advantages, especially for businesses leveraging email, website live chat, and Slack. This platform stands out for small businesses focused on automating customer experiences, also providing robust AI capabilities for FAQ handling and conversational AI. Its integration with Shopify and the ability to suggest products based on AI learning are particularly beneficial for e-commerce. Yet, Algomo might not be the best fit for larger businesses, given its stated weaknesses in scaling up. Its limited channel support, excluding SMS, Instagram, phone, WhatsApp, and Messenger, alongside a lack of SOC2 compliance and detailed ticket management features, could hinder businesses aiming for comprehensive, secure customer support solutions.

Conclusion

Both Tidio and Algomo offer compelling features for automating customer experiences, each with its trade-offs related to channel support, scalability, and compliance. The decision between Tidio and Algomo should be informed by your business's specific needs, including the preferred channels of customer interaction, size of the operation, and importance of security compliance. Understanding the nuances of how each software aligns with your business objectives and customer service goals is paramount in selecting the right Customer Support SaaS.
